"The contribution concerns the method of deformation networks in range of stampings drawing from sheet-metal. For objective evaluation of stress and strain by deformation networks the separate elements of deformation network on stampings must be precisely measured. With regard to the fact, that the elements appears also on round and curved surfaces, its accurate measurement is difficult. In contribution the special gauge for measurement of lengths on curved surfaces, which was constructed by the author, is fully described. By the use of this gauge it is possible to measure the lengths on curved surfaces with accuracy of 0,01 mm. The advantages of the gauge are low material costs, small mass, accuracy and simple operation. The gauge is easy to manufacture and it is universal." . "666769" . "27230" . . "DAAAM International" .
